Different types of animation videos exist, even when you choose 3D animation services. You will find different types regarding the complexity, style, quality, number of characters, level of detail, and experience of the animators.
Therefore, if you ask how much does 3D animation cost per minute, the answer is around $10,000 to $100,000 per minute. But this is specifically for 3D animations, which may vary from professional to professional. Besides, the cost may increase further if you need any exclusive addition to your video.
| Type Of Production | Cost |
| Animated video with scripting, voiceover, character animation, art direction, high-level transitions, and more. | $10,000 to $20,000 per minute |
| Top-notch high-quality 3D animated video including more advanced effects, sophisticated animations, intricate details, and a greater level of realism. | $20,000 to $50,000 per minute |
| Broadcast-quality animation that is large-scale and comprehensive, handles everything from designing the concept and scripting to creating 3D animation, advanced effects, and more. | $50,000 to $1,00,000+ per minute |
As we have already mentioned, the project type, quality, length, and scale will impact the price range. Although it’s estimated to be anywhere from $10,000 to $100,000 per minute, other factors may increase or decrease the price.

The required timeframe to create a 3D animation can vary depending on factors like the complexity, length, and quality of the animation, the number of characters and environments involved, the level of detail required, the expertise of the animation team, and the project’s deadline.

Usually, small and simple animations that come short take a couple of weeks to finish. But large-scale projects, such as animated films or high-end commercials, can take several months to a year or more to finalize.
How much does 3D animation cost per second?
The cost of 3D animation per second can vary based on the complexity and quality of the animation. On average, it can range from $500 to $2,500 per second.
How much does 30 seconds of 3D animation cost?
For 30 seconds of 3D animation, you can expect to pay approximately half the cost of a minute, ranging from $5,000 to $100,000 or more.
Is 2D or 3D animation cheaper?
Generally, 2D animation is more budget-friendly than 3D animation. 2D animation requires fewer resources and is often less time-consuming, making it a more cost-effective option for projects.
What is the cheapest animation style?
The cheapest animation style is 2D animation. It requires less work and expertise. Besides, creating a 2D animation is much less time-consuming than 3D animation. Therefore, the price difference is noticeable.
